在当今移动互联网高度普及的时代,Android设备已成为用户访问企业资源、远程办公和保护隐私数据的重要工具,随着网络安全威胁日益复杂,如何为Android设备搭建一个稳定、安全且易于管理的VPN服务器成为网络工程师必须掌握的核心技能之一,本文将围绕“Android设备上部署和配置VPN服务器”的全过程进行深入探讨,涵盖技术选型、配置步骤、常见问题及最佳实践建议。
明确需求是关键,如果你的目标是在Android设备上实现远程访问公司内网(如文件服务器、数据库或内部应用),则应选择支持IPSec或OpenVPN协议的服务器方案;若侧重于隐私保护(如绕过地域限制、加密流量),则可考虑基于WireGuard或Shadowsocks的轻量级方案,对于企业环境,推荐使用OpenVPN或IPSec(如StrongSwan)作为基础架构,它们具有成熟的认证机制(如证书+用户名密码双因素验证)和良好的兼容性。
接下来是服务器端的搭建,以Ubuntu系统为例,安装OpenVPN服务需执行以下命令:
sudo apt update && sudo apt install openvpn easy-rsa
然后生成证书颁发机构(CA)、服务器证书和客户端证书,这是保障通信安全的核心步骤,完成后,编辑/etc/openvpn/server.conf配置文件,启用TLS加密、设置本地IP段(如10.8.0.0/24)、指定DNS服务器,并启用NAT转发以使Android设备能访问公网,最后启动服务并开放防火墙端口(UDP 1194或TCP 443)。
在Android端配置时,用户可通过OpenVPN Connect等官方应用导入生成的.ovpn配置文件,首次连接时需输入用户名和密码(或证书密码),确保身份验证成功后即可建立加密隧道,值得注意的是,部分厂商(如三星、小米)会默认阻止后台应用的网络权限,需手动授予“始终允许”权限以维持连接稳定性。
常见问题包括:
- 连接中断:检查服务器日志(
journalctl -u openvpn@server)确认是否因证书过期或IP冲突; - 网络延迟高:优化服务器地理位置(靠近用户)或启用UDP加速;
- 应用无法访问内网:确认路由表正确(
ip route add 192.168.1.0/24 via 10.8.0.1)。
最佳实践建议:
- 定期更新证书(每1-2年)并使用自动轮换脚本;
- 启用双因素认证(如Google Authenticator);
- 使用专用虚拟机部署VPN服务,隔离于主业务系统;
- 监控日志并设置告警(如Fail2Ban防暴力破解);
- 对Android设备实施MDM(移动设备管理)策略,统一配置和审计。
通过合理规划与严谨配置,可在Android设备上构建出既满足功能需求又具备高安全性的VPN解决方案,这不仅提升了移动办公效率,也为数据安全筑起第一道防线。

VPN加速器|半仙VPN加速器-免费VPN梯子首选半仙VPN

